Port first vs. Tip first: does difference in portacath insertion techniques reduce complication rates.

Summary
The port first technique for intravenous jugular port placement offers superior accuracy and reduced thrombosis compared to the tip first method. This finding highlights a significant improvement in central venous access device insertion outcomes.
Area of Science:
- Vascular Surgery
- Medical Device Technology
- Patient Safety
Background:
- Accurate central venous access device (CVAD) placement is crucial for preventing complications like infection, thrombosis, and migration.
- Two common insertion techniques for intravenous jugular (IVJ) ports are fixation of port first (PF) and tip first (TF).
Purpose of the Study:
- To audit and compare complication rates and catheter tip placement accuracy between the PF and TF IVJ port insertion techniques.
- To evaluate the impact of insertion technique on the incidence of infection, thrombosis, and device migration.
Main Methods:
- A retrospective audit of 227 patients undergoing IVJ port insertions at Cairns Hospital from 2019 to 2021.
- Data were extracted from the Australia Vascular Audit database, focusing on accurate catheter tip placement, line infections, and thrombosis rates.
- Comparison of outcomes between the port first (PF) and tip first (TF) insertion groups.
Main Results:
- The PF group demonstrated a higher rate of accurate catheter tip placement (81.6%) compared to the TF group (69.8%).
- Line-related thrombosis rates were significantly lower in the PF group (1%) versus the TF group (6.2%).
- Infection rates were comparable between the two techniques (PF: 5.1%, TF: 6.2%).
Conclusions:
- The port first (PF) technique for IVJ port device placement is associated with statistically significant improvements in accuracy and reduced thrombosis rates.
- Further multicenter studies with larger populations are recommended to validate these findings and compare practitioner results.
